The Deputy President of the Senate, Senator Ovie Omo-Agege has applauded the leadership qualities of the All Progressives Congress (APC) Chairman in Delta State, Prophet Jones Ode Erue on the occasion of his birthday.

In a special birthday message personally signed by Senator Omo-Agege, he praised the sense of purpose and direction of the Delta State APC Chairman which has enabled him in “piloting the affairs of the party in the right direction.”

Senator Omo-Agege said Prophet Ode Erue’s leadership ability displayed in nursing the APC as a fledgling, from scratch, to fully fledged party that can hold its own politically is an inspiration to everyone.

The leader of the APC caucus from the Niger-Delta stressed that he holds  Prophet Erue in high regard and cherish the warm personal relationship between them which has translated into warmth and unity in the party leadership and the rank and file.

He said, “your leadership in building our party from inception has been an inspiration to all of us. I highly appreciate our warm personal relationships, across the party leadership and membership. I am confident that you will continue to be a progressive politician who is committed to the Next Level Agenda of President Muhammadu Buhari.

“I am also convinced that under your continuing leadership, our party will be further united and strengthened. We will be better repositioned for the challenges ahead and to the benefit of all party members. So let this day be the beginning of a new era of unity and greater achievements in our collective effort to free our State.

The Deputy Senate President wished Prophet Erue long and healthy life needed to work together towards achieving their shared vision of a greater Delta state

“We pray to God for your long and healthy life, happiness and many more years of dedicated service to our great party and state, as we all work together towards achieving our shared vision of a greater Delta State.

“Please accept my most cordial birthday greetings conveyed on behalf of the people of Delta Central Senatorial District and the assurances of my esteemed regards.”
